Description
In this vibrant and engaging graphic novel, readers are presented with a witty exploration of philosophy through the lens of self-help. The authors, Fred Van Lente and Ryan Dunlavey, blend humor and insight as they tackle the age-old quest for personal improvement and happiness.
With a playful tone, the narrative invites readers to consider the wisdom of famous philosophers while poking fun at the trials and tribulations that accompany the search for self-worth. The lively illustrations enhance the storytelling, making complex ideas accessible and entertaining.
As characters grapple with their insecurities and life challenges, readers are encouraged to reflect on their own journeys. This lighthearted yet thought-provoking approach to philosophical concepts leaves a lasting impression, reminding everyone that it's okay to seek help in navigating life's ups and downs.
